- The distance between Nkoundja, Cameroon and Coffs Harbour, Australia is approximately 15,222 km or 9,459 mi.
- To reach Nkoundja in this distance one would set out from Coffs Harbour bearing 242.8° or WSW and follow the great circles arc to approach Nkoundja bearing 309.5° or NW .
- Nkoundja has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a) whereas Coffs Harbour has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Both are in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 2.5 °C (4.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1 °C (1.8°F) less in Nkoundja.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 234.7 mm (9.2 in) more which is equivalent to 234.7 l/m² (5.76 US gal/ft²) or 2,347,000 l/ha (250,910 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 15.5° higher in Nkoundja than in Coffs Harbour.
